Output 954df3ca4cb19d0c6796ea2eb8df4a93ca7e5c826e542de0b3be97b8783f4972:31

value
5583835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66130f4dbf209be434e029ce42abd09947cf683d OP_EQUAL
address
3AzjgQa3krsQoycXHgPuKZY5AAjrR8H2zK
transaction
954df3ca4cb19d0c6796ea2eb8df4a93ca7e5c826e542de0b3be97b8783f4972
confirmations
321283
spent
true